Proxy Filing summary
2 Dec, 2025Executive summary
The annual meeting will be held virtually on October 7, 2024, with voting on director elections and auditor ratification.
Only stockholders of record as of August 21, 2024, are entitled to vote; a quorum requires 33 1/3% of voting power.
This is the first annual meeting following the December 2023 business combination with Banyan Acquisition Corporation.
The Board recommends voting FOR all proposals and director nominees.
Voting matters and shareholder proposals
Proposal 1: Elect two Class I directors (Diane Aigotti and Jerry Hyman) for three-year terms expiring in 2027.
Proposal 2: Ratify Grant Thornton LLP as independent registered public accounting firm for fiscal year ending April 27, 2025.
Directors are elected by plurality; auditor ratification requires a majority of votes cast.
Shareholders may submit proposals for the 2025 meeting by April 25, 2025, following SEC and bylaw requirements.
Board of directors and corporate governance
The Board has seven directors divided into three classes, with staggered three-year terms.
Six of seven directors are independent per NYSE standards; committees are fully independent.
Three standing committees: Audit, Compensation and Human Capital, and Governance.
Dale Schwartz serves as both Chairperson and CEO; Jack Greenberg is lead independent director.
Board diversity is considered broadly, including gender, race, and professional background.
